  • Skewer


    Anneal
    • Age: 17

      Gender: Male

      Species: Pegasus

      Appearance: Eye colour: Blue Gray (#6699CC)<br /><br />Coat: Desert Sand (#EDC9AF)<br /><br />Mane/Tail: Mint Leaf (#3EB489) His tail is short and wavy, and his mane parts toward his ears, somewhat disheveled.<br /><br />Physique: Average for a teenage colt. Not very muscular nor athletic.

      Cutie Mark: A white pawn and a black bishop, crossing each other; his cutie mark implies that his talent is chess.

      Personality: Skewer is talented in chess, though he claims himself that he could play different forms of chess play. He has a good memory, trained from keeping track of the pieces and moves in blindfold chess. (Because of this, he wears a headband to act as a blindfold if needed.)<br /><br />He only feels that his life would be complete if he does as much things as possible in life. Because of this, he does a lot of odd jobs around Cloudsdale, and joins large events that happen nearby. He also says how chess wasn't for the "intelligent", only for the willing to learn, and so he continues playing the game not only because he likes it, but for a second reason for proving his statement correct. His main goal was to obtain the rank of grand-master in chess, the highest professional rank in chess. Only the most extraordinary chess player ponies obtain such a rank. Although he has played chess for a long time, he's still far from becoming a grand-master. (He does claim to be an unofficial expert in chess, however.)<br /><br />He likes playing chess (of course), solving mathematical puzzles, and card games. (though he never gambles, he plays it just for entertainment) On the other hand, he hates loud distractions, impulsiveness, spicy foods, blundering (making serious mistakes) in chess, and hot weather. He also get uneasy when he loses pieces in chess.<br /><br />In his leisure time, he reads some chess strategies with the books he have. In fact, he has a whole bookshelf of topic involving previous chess games, openings, and tactics. When he's not doing that, he sometimes goes out for a short flight or "reading" the newspaper. In reality, Skewer is only reading the parts which contain the comics and puzzles.<br /><br />Skewer is somewhat good at persuading other ponies. He has decent social skills, and is determined to take risks; after all, you have to do it often in a chess game. He tries to work hard in order to do things more efficiently. He is condescending, however, and make other ponies feel inferior by acting as if he's the more knowledgeable one. He lacks empathy, and would continue his talking without noticing whether other ponies are listening or interested in his topic. Skewer sometimes worries on things that will take down his winning position and discourage himself, so he often can't hold his frustration when he loses what he earned so hardly.

      Backstory: Skewer was born in the bustling city of Las Pegasus, though his family moved to Cloudsdale after when he was still a foal. His memory of that place was feeble, a small event in his foalhood. His name was a term in chess (where both the king and a piece are pinned, or the king is in check in front of that piece), which chess was mainly his talent.<br /><br />He grew up normally like other pegasi who lived in Cloudsdale, though as he grew older, he took an interest for something else. How this interest of the game of chess began took place when his family and he flew to Ponyville. Skewer grew curious as he saw two ponies play against each other on a game of chess. He soon tried to play the game with the ponies himself, only ending up losing badly on every game.<br /><br />As he returned to Cloudsdale, he had so many questions about the game unexplained. Although he wasn't very fond of reading books, Skewer tried to borrow or buy books relating about chess so he could learn more about the basics himself, and some other moves such as castling or en passant. He even went to attend chess lessons from a mentor just to learn more about the tactics and strategies, the aggressive moves or trap that lay behind the chess board. His parents sometimes even jokes on how Skewer knew more about the game than his school studies.<br /><br />The day where Skewer got his cutie mark was a completely unexpected one. Skewer, when he was a much younger colt, decided to join a chess tournament after being more experienced with the game of chess. He had great faith and confidence that he would win, and he entered the tournament in that way. Never did he knew that he would gain his cutie mark in this way.<br /><br />Skewer played through the chess tournament with a total of 8.5 points after the round robin rotation. His final match in the tournament, however, was also the hardest. He played with his opponent- a unicorn filly, actually- all the way to the end-game. It was a match that could have went either way. Unfortunately, Skewer was the one who resigned from the game when it was obvious that a loss for him was inevitable.<br /><br />Skewer was disappointed by the fact that he wasn't going to be first place, until there was a sudden flash, and on his flank appeared a cutie mark of two chess pieces. Skewer, in a minute, then realized that the true meaning behind the game of chess was not at all about winning. From every chess game, he knew that he was learning something new, something unknown. Actually, he "won" the game already; his cutie mark proved that he was worthy of being a chess player.<br /><br />Now, Skewer is much older, and he still enjoys the game of chess, though he is now a much more experienced player thanks to a great deal of tutoring and learning. He participates in chess tournaments nowadays.
